Output 644815693567753b66ccdec3b83abd73ff774176c893b7ea0aa6f36abf14b5df:0

value
73954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8872b77f3a4ecd803a15aaa8f53e124a1c667bab OP_EQUAL
address
3E8VFJ3UDTPQap6mgwH6pjXF9mipSae297
transaction
644815693567753b66ccdec3b83abd73ff774176c893b7ea0aa6f36abf14b5df